Note: We have organized the cemeteries in our Gazetteer based on a problem that we had while working on our own genealogy. As an example and without specifying the cemeteries involved, we found an ancestor that we believed to have been buried in one cemetery had actually been buried elsewhere.

We discovered that his burial plans had changed at the last moment and the family had scrambled to make new arrangements. By looking at nearby cemeteries, the surrounding communities and in newspapers of the period, we were finally able to locate his burial site.

Should you find yourself in the same situation, we hope that our Gazetteer helps you discover your lost ancestor.

The Location of the Lone Star Cemetery ...

We are using the following GPS coordinates (latitude and longitude) for the Lone Star Cemetery:

36.0573, -99.5157

Note: The GPS location that we are using for the Lone Star Cemetery can be traced back to the Geographic Names Information System (GNIS)<1>

The Lone Star Cemetery is located in Ellis County<2>.

The county seat for Ellis County is located in Arnett. Arnett lies 15 miles [24.1 km]<3> to the west northwest of the Lone Star Cemetery .

      • Note: In 2021, GNIS record #1094919 was archived by the USGS. It is no longer maintained by the USGS, nor can it be retrieved from their website. In the past, the GNIS record contained the following information:
      • BGN Class: cemetery
      • County: Ellis
      • Est. Elev: 693 (in feet)
      • Topo Map Name: Harmon SE
      • Location given for Lone Star Cemetery:
      • Lat: 36.0572668     Lon: -99.5156663
